El is often described as the father of gods and creator of mankind. El had many epithets, including "Bull El," "El the King," and "Father of Mankind," reflecting his authority, wisdom, and paternal role.

El without an accent is a definite article (the) and more often it’s placed before concrete singular masculine nouns.
